Appendix CDTR Remote M&C Protocol CG-6073 (Rev R, Jun, 2012)
32
MANUAL IF OVERRIDE
Path: / CONFIGS MEMORY CALIBRATION IF-OVERRIDE
Type: Sub Menu
Syntax: IF-OVERRIDE
Notes: The IF OVERRIDE menu allows the user to manually select the IF used by the L-
Band front end. The DTR normally selects the optimal IF; this menu provides
flexibility for special cases.
MASTER ADDRESS (v 1.19.06 or later)
Path: / CONFIGS COMM-PARAM PORT-3 MASTER-ADDRESS
Type: Data Editor
Syntax: MASTER-ADDRESS [= n] | [D]
Range: Integer: 0 .. 31
Notes: MASTER-ADDRESS is the address of the master (controlling) device on the multi-
drop RS-485 bus. There are a maximum on 32 addresses, ranging from 0 to 31. On
the bus, the actual ASCII value used for addressing is the address assigned here
plus the value of the parameter ADDRESS OFFSET.
MESSAGE LOG
Path: / STATUS LOG
Type: Executable
Syntax: LOG
Notes: The MESSAGE LOG displays the most recent events recorded in system’s message
log. The latest message is at bottom of the screen and pressing SHIFT-PAGE scrolls
the list to display previous messages.
MINIMUM REF LVL
Path: / CONFIGS OPERATION ANALOG-OUTPUTS DAC1 DAC1-REF
Type:
Data Editor
Syntax: REFERENCE [= n] | [D]
Range: Real: -150.0 .. 20.0
Notes: The MINIMUM REF POWER LVL is the minimum input power level reference which
corresponds to minimum DAC voltage output.
